A true-crime investigation into the supposed secret double life of British army major Robbie Mills. After Mills died in 1955, apparently from an accident on a submarine, a man called John Cotell turned up at his home claiming to be a friend of his – and a fellow spy. Journalist Eugene Henderson tells the troubling tale of Cottell, who rapidly insinuated his way into the Mills family’s lives. Alexi Duggins

Margo Freshwater was 18 years old when she was given a life sentence for a killing spree with her boyfriend. But she escaped prison and her family declared her dead. However, Margo had adopted a fake identity that left her undetected for 30 years – until 2002. This series tells the almost unbelievable story. Hollie Richardson
